MySQL基本案例练习(1)

这篇博客介绍了MySQL的基本操作,包括创建名为student的数据库和student_web表,添加记录,查询特定条件的数据(如姓名带J、北京籍贯、学费低于平均值),按成绩降序排序,修改数据(如将天津南开改为北京朝阳)以及更改列名。重点讨论了SQL语句的使用和MySQL的安全机制。
摘要由CSDN通过智能技术生成

目录

代码要求:

SQL代码:

要求1:创建student数据库,数据库里建立数据表student_web

要求2:向上题所创建好的数据表中添加以下三条记录,并返回所有学生的信息

要求3:返回所有姓名带J字母的学生信息

要求4:返回所有北京籍贯的学生信息

要求5:返回所有学费低于平均学费的学生信息(使用嵌套的select查询)

要求6:返回学生姓名及成绩,并按成绩进行降序排序

要求7:修改“天津南开”为“北京朝阳” 

要求8:返回姓名不以s结尾的学生姓名 

要求9:将列名“s_hometown”改为“s_homeaddress”

          临时修改:SELECT 旧列名 AS 新列名 FROM

          永久修改:ALTER TABLE 表名 CHANGE 列名 新列名 列类型

全部代码


 


代码要求:

1) 创建student数据库,数据库里建立数据表student_web

要求包含以下字段:
s_id  数据类型为整型,非空约束,
s_name 数据类型为可变字符型,最大长度12个字符,保存学生姓名
s_fenshu 数据类型为整型,保存学生考试成绩
s_hometown 数据类型为可变字符型,最大长度50个字符 保存学生籍贯
s_tuition 数据类型为整型,保存学生学费

2)向上题所创建好的数据表中添加以下三条记录,并返回所有学生的信息

3)返回所有姓名带J字母的学生信息

4)返回所有北京籍贯的学生信息

5)返回所有学费低于平均学费的学生信息(使用嵌套的select查询)

6)返回学生姓名及成绩,并按成绩进行降序排序

7)修改“天津南开”为“北京朝阳”

8)返回姓名不以s结尾的学生姓名

9)将列名“s_hometown”改为“s_homeaddress”(永久修改、临时修改两种)

 

 

SQL代码:

为了展示表格效果我增加了SELECT语句

要求1:创建student数据库,数据库里建立数据表student_web

要求2:向上题所创建好的数据表中添加以下三条记录,并返回所有学生的信息

tips:逗号、分号、引号的使用要注意

tips:这里如果插入行数据顺序与字段名对应,可以按以下两种语句进行简写
 

INSERT INTO student.student_web
VALUES(1,'Jack Tomas',89,'北京丰台',2800);
INSERT INTO student.student_web
VALUES(2,'Tom Joe',88,'天津南开',3000);
INSERT INTO student.student_web
VALUES(3,'Smiths',87,'北京海淀',2000);

INSERT INTO student.student_web
VALUES(1,'Jack Tomas',89,'北京丰台',2800),
VA
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值